in the vast expanse of our solar system Each planet holds secrets and marvels that defy imagination From scorching temperatures that could melt lead to icy moons with hidden oceans our planetary neighbors are a tapestry of wonder and discovery Join me as we embark on a journey through the distinctive features of each planet From the blazing inferno of Mercury to the mysterious depths of Neptune 1 Mercury Closest planet to the sun Small and rocky Extreme temperature variations between day and night No atmosphere to retain heat 2 Venus Similar size to Earth but very different conditions Thick atmosphere mostly of carbon dioxide Surface temperatures hot enough to melt lead covered in thick clouds of sulfuric acid 3 earth the only planet known to have life rich in water and a variety of life forms Oxygen-rich atmosphere conducive to life Active geology with tectonic plates and volcanoes For Mars Reddish appearance due to iron oxide rust on its surface Cold and dry with a thin atmosphere primarily of carbon dioxide Evidence of ancient water flows and ice caps at the poles Current focus of robotic exploration for signs of past life Jupiter largest planet in the solar system mostly composed of hydrogen and helium Great red spot A giant storm visible for centuries Extensive system of rings and many moons 6 Saturn known for its prominent rings made of ice and dust particles Similar composition to Jupiter mostly hydrogen and helium Moons like Titan have atmospheres and features of interest second largest planet in the solar system 7 Uranus Sideways rotation axis gives it extreme seasonal variations mostly composed of hydrogen helium and methane Their rings are faint and made of dark particles A few known moons including Miranda with varied terrains Neptune Similar composition to Uranus Marked by the Great Dark Spot a massive storm system Cold temperatures and strong winds in its atmosphere Moons include Triton which orbits in the opposite direction of Neptune's rotation Each planet has unique characteristics that make it fascinating for study and exploration offering insights into the diverse conditions and processes that shape planetary bodies
